Pic du Midi de Bigorre Observatory

Perched at 2,877 metres above sea level and reached by a vertiginous cable car from La Mongie, the Pic du Midi de Bigorre offers what many astronomers and mountain lovers consider the finest panoramic viewpoint in the entire Pyrenean chain. On a clear day the view stretches from the Atlantic coast to the Mediterranean.

The Journey Up

The Télécabine du Pic du Midi lifts you from La Mongie ski station (about 45 minutes south of Tarbes by car) in a single dramatic stage, swinging over snowfields and granite ridges before depositing you at the summit platform.

The temperature at the top averages 8–10 °C cooler than the valley even in July, so pack a fleece regardless of the season — the wind on the open terraces can be biting and exhilarating in equal measure.

What Awaits at the Summit

The 19th-century observatory buildings are still active research facilities; visitors can peer through historic telescopes and learn about the solar observations that have been conducted here continuously since 1873, making this one of the longest-running mountain observatories in the world.

The terrace railing at the summit's edge is the kind of spot where experienced mountain travellers go quiet: a 360-degree sweep of snow-capped peaks, deep green valleys and, on exceptional days, the silver glint of both the Bay of Biscay and the Gulf of Lion simultaneously.

Night Stays and Stargazing

The Pic du Midi offers a unique 'Nuit aux Étoiles' experience where small groups sleep overnight in the observatory, wake before dawn and watch the Milky Way arc overhead in some of the darkest skies in southern France.

Book the overnight programme months in advance as places are strictly limited and it sells out through the summer season almost immediately after release.
